The rise of sport-themed bars and the best ones to visit
Bars are constantly looking for new ways to stand out from the crowd, and that is being done in a number of different ways in the modern era. Opening a bar can often prove troublesome with fierce competition for customers, but many landlords are taking a completely new approach and putting a sport-themed twist on their establishments.
These have already become very popular across the world, with the success of Top Golf in the US now reaching Europe, and many looking to branch out into new sports to offer their clientele something slightly different.
Success of sports themed bars
It isn’t great surprise to see bars trying to tap into the world of sport, as the two have been connected since the dawn of time. However, bars just being a place to watch the latest action looks to be a thing of the past, as a number of venues have gone one step further by offering customers the opportunity to get involved in sports games while they are enjoying their night out with friends.
A number of examples can already be found across the biggest cities in the world, with bars allowing customers opportunities to get involved in sports such as baseball, football and cricket. Here are some of the most popular sports-themed bars in the United Kingdom.
Sixes
It isn’t any surprise that cricket was always going to be one of the most popular selections for a sports-themed bar, as it attracts massive audiences across the country and further afield. However, few offer the same option to customers as Sixes. Visitors can get involved with the bat at establishments across the United Kingdom, with bars already open in Birmingham, Manchester and London.
Those visiting can try their luck in the nets and test out their batting skills, with the bowling speed determined by the visitor depending on how highly they rate themselves.
Toca Social
The summer can often be a difficult time for football fans as a period without the sport while they are made to wait and count down until the start of another domestic season.
Fortunately, Toca Social will be a welcome distraction for visitors, as they will be able to get involved in football games throughout the pre-season and take on a number of different challenges with the help of ball-tracking technology. The party doesn’t stop after a kick around either: there is a house DJ and a wide range of tasty dishes on the menu.
Ghetto Golf
There have constantly been ways that golf has tried to jazz itself up and become a popular choice in the mainstream. Ghetto Golf has certainly successfully managed that, as it has become a popular nightlife activity for millions across the UK.
Combining mini golf, cocktails and a party atmosphere, it has quickly become a regular hot spot for those looking to go out with friends or on date night, with 18 holes to navigate across a very swanky course.
